Pascal Mashaalani hits the scene

Published September 28th, 2005 - 11:14 GMT

Lebanese singer Pascal Mashaalani has completed recording the songs for her upcoming album, scheduled for release this June. The album, produced by Rotana, features a variety of songs written and composed by some of the most prominent names in the music industry.

 

According to the London based Elaph, Pascal is heading to Tunisia to appear as a guest on the program “Shams Al Ahad” (Sunday Sun), aired on Tunisian television, to discuss her upcoming album and future plans. After Tunisia she will head to France to prepare for the filming of her new music video.

 

Pascal recently released the music video for the song “Sana Oula Gharam” (First Year for Love) from her latest album “Sa’beh Eish Min Doonak” (I Can’t Live Without You). The clip was filmed over a period of three days in Egypt, under the direction of Ahmad Al Mahdi.

 

Pascal revealed that she will sing a duet with a western singer, but refused to disclose his  identity until the arrangements are final.
